About Huis Ten Bosch

Question 7:What does Huis Ten Bosch mean?
In Dutch, Huis Ten Bosch means, “house in the woods.” Huis means house, bosch means woods, and ten is a preposition. Huis Ten Bosch was named after receiving special permission from the Dutch royal family to reproduce the palace of Her Majesty, the Queen of The Netherlands called Palace Huis Ten Bosch.

Question 9:How big is Huis Ten Bosch?
Huis Ten Bosch is 152 Hectares or 1,520,000㎡ in size. More specifically, it is the same size as Monaco.

Restricted Items

Question 12:Are there any restrictions on bringing items into Huis Ten Bosch?
Visitors are not allowed to bring food or beverages, including alcohol, into the park. Please use the Picnic Area located near the entrance.
Pets are also not allowed in the park but may be left at the Pet Room at the entrance.
No radios, dangerous objects or objects that may inconvenience other guests, vehicles (including bicycles) are allowed in the park. Visitor’s bags may be inspected.
